From: Vinson Lee Date: Fri, 5 Jun 2020 07:46:10 +0000 (-0700) Subject: Switch from cElementTree to ElementTree. X-Git-Url: https://git.libre-soc.org/?p=mesa.git;a=commitdiff_plain;h=faa339e666b4d0c4f88f2588cd84176e2b19ec0f Switch from cElementTree to ElementTree. The xml.etree.cElementTree module will be removed in Python 3.9. Since Python 3.3 the xml.etree.cElementTree module has been deprecated, the xml.etree.ElementTree module uses a fast implementation whenever available. Builds using Python 2.7 can still work but with the slower implementation. Signed-off-by: Vinson Lee Acked-by: Eric Engestrom Part-of: --- diff --git a/src/amd/vulkan/radv_entrypoints_gen.py b/src/amd/vulkan/radv_entrypoints_gen.py index 8b03b823e6c..842f56d78af 100644 --- a/src/amd/vulkan/radv_entrypoints_gen.py +++ b/src/amd/vulkan/radv_entrypoints_gen.py @@ -26,7 +26,7 @@ import argparse import functools import math import os -import xml.etree.cElementTree as et +import xml.etree.ElementTree as et from collections import OrderedDict, namedtuple from mako.template import Template diff --git a/src/freedreno/vulkan/tu_entrypoints_gen.py b/src/freedreno/vulkan/tu_entrypoints_gen.py index 263ef6f05f4..85e620b5729 100644 --- a/src/freedreno/vulkan/tu_entrypoints_gen.py +++ b/src/freedreno/vulkan/tu_entrypoints_gen.py @@ -27,7 +27,7 @@ import copy import functools import math import os -import xml.etree.cElementTree as et +import xml.etree.ElementTree as et from collections import OrderedDict, namedtuple from mako.template import Template diff --git a/src/intel/genxml/gen_sort_tags.py b/src/intel/genxml/gen_sort_tags.py index 953c0fe55b8..f87bb2bfe6e 100755 --- a/src/intel/genxml/gen_sort_tags.py +++ b/src/intel/genxml/gen_sort_tags.py @@ -28,7 +28,7 @@ from collections import OrderedDict import os import pathlib import re -import xml.etree.cElementTree as et +import xml.etree.ElementTree as et def get_filename(element): return element.attrib['filename'] diff --git a/src/intel/genxml/gen_zipped_file.py b/src/intel/genxml/gen_zipped_file.py index 199f550419e..fd91f175b16 100644 --- a/src/intel/genxml/gen_zipped_file.py +++ b/src/intel/genxml/gen_zipped_file.py @@ -25,7 +25,7 @@ from __future__ import print_function import sys import zlib -import xml.etree.cElementTree as et +import xml.etree.ElementTree as et def main(): if len(sys.argv) < 2: diff --git a/src/intel/perf/gen_perf.py b/src/intel/perf/gen_perf.py index dfe8e4dd25f..a5b47ea56e8 100644 --- a/src/intel/perf/gen_perf.py +++ b/src/intel/perf/gen_perf.py @@ -24,7 +24,7 @@ import os import sys import textwrap -import xml.etree.cElementTree as et +import xml.etree.ElementTree as et hashed_funcs = {} diff --git a/src/intel/vulkan/anv_entrypoints_gen.py b/src/intel/vulkan/anv_entrypoints_gen.py index b524897a0f6..fc2ee097961 100644 --- a/src/intel/vulkan/anv_entrypoints_gen.py +++ b/src/intel/vulkan/anv_entrypoints_gen.py @@ -25,7 +25,7 @@ import argparse import math import os -import xml.etree.cElementTree as et +import xml.etree.ElementTree as et from collections import OrderedDict, namedtuple from mako.template import Template diff --git a/src/mapi/new/genCommon.py b/src/mapi/new/genCommon.py index bf71de14891..ec8e9e75019 100644 --- a/src/mapi/new/genCommon.py +++ b/src/mapi/new/genCommon.py @@ -28,7 +28,7 @@ import collections import re import sys -import xml.etree.cElementTree as etree +import xml.etree.ElementTree as etree import os GLAPI = os.path.join(os.path.dirname(__file__), "..", "glapi", "gen") diff --git a/src/mapi/new/gen_gldispatch_mapi.py b/src/mapi/new/gen_gldispatch_mapi.py index 86958de3007..85596792e13 100755 --- a/src/mapi/new/gen_gldispatch_mapi.py +++ b/src/mapi/new/gen_gldispatch_mapi.py @@ -33,7 +33,7 @@ Generates the glapi_mapi_tmp.h header file from Khronos's XML file. """ import sys -import xml.etree.cElementTree as etree +import xml.etree.ElementTree as etree import genCommon diff --git a/src/vulkan/util/gen_enum_to_str.py b/src/vulkan/util/gen_enum_to_str.py index 035aa02a172..ebaf2a1a0cc 100644 --- a/src/vulkan/util/gen_enum_to_str.py +++ b/src/vulkan/util/gen_enum_to_str.py @@ -25,7 +25,7 @@ from __future__ import print_function import argparse import os import textwrap -import xml.etree.cElementTree as et +import xml.etree.ElementTree as et from mako.template import Template diff --git a/src/vulkan/util/vk_extensions.py b/src/vulkan/util/vk_extensions.py index 2f8b1a78462..d01a43fd850 100644 --- a/src/vulkan/util/vk_extensions.py +++ b/src/vulkan/util/vk_extensions.py @@ -1,7 +1,7 @@ import argparse import copy import re -import xml.etree.cElementTree as et +import xml.etree.ElementTree as et def _bool_to_c_expr(b): if b is True: diff --git a/src/vulkan/util/vk_extensions_gen.py b/src/vulkan/util/vk_extensions_gen.py index e340761a678..bbfb60b3d81 100644 --- a/src/vulkan/util/vk_extensions_gen.py +++ b/src/vulkan/util/vk_extensions_gen.py @@ -24,7 +24,7 @@ COPYRIGHT = """\ */ """ -import xml.etree.cElementTree as et +import xml.etree.ElementTree as et from mako.template import Template